🎉 Celebrating Emma Gauld – one of NAWO’s 100 Women in Operations!
NAWO’s 100 Women in Operations campaign celebrates women who are shaping the future of operations and creating inclusive, respectful workplaces.
Emma is a Health, Safety, Environment and Quality (HSEQ) Manager – looking after Energy Operations at Monadelphous, supporting offshore teams within the company’s Energy business unit. With more than five years at Monadelphous and a career built in industries where women are historically underrepresented, Emma brings practical leadership, operational knowledge and an authentic approach to safety and team engagement.
A regular site visitor and contributor to safety forums like Safer Together, she’s known for her ability to connect directly with frontline teams, understand what makes their jobs difficult, and identify solutions that improve safety and efficiency. She’s committed to making workplaces not just safer, but more inclusive and respectful.
Emma’s advocacy work includes active involvement in Monadelphous’ Leading Ladies group, where she champions gender equity, supports International Women’s Day and diversity initiatives, and encourages women to pursue leadership and learning opportunities.
